Zacznijmy od kłamstwa.
“Programowanie” maszyny typu pick-and-place to nie kodowanie. To dyscyplina danych, zmieszana z ograniczeniami maszyny, a następnie sklejona z tym, co eksport CAD ma ochotę dać ci tego dnia - centroidy z obróconymi footprintami, dziwne nazewnictwo refdes, brakujące wysokości pakietów i BOM, który myśli, że 0603 i 1608 to różne gatunki. Zabawa, prawda?
Więc kiedy ludzie pytają mnie o oprogramowanie do maszyn typu pick and place, Nie mówię o przyciskach i menu. Mówię o tym, co przerywa o 2:00 w nocy podczas NPI.
A to, co się psuje, jest nudne.
Co naprawdę oznacza “programowanie” (rzeczy, których unika broszura)
Trzy słowa: biblioteka, podajniki, wizja.
Oto twarda prawda, którą ciągle widzę w opisach przypadków klientów i dokumentach szkoleniowych: jeśli twoja biblioteka komponentów jest niechlujna, twoja linia będzie wyglądać na “niewiarygodną”, nawet jeśli maszyna jest w porządku; będziesz ścigać fantomowe problemy z dokładnością, które tak naprawdę są po prostu złymi danymi opakowania, niewłaściwymi wysokościami pobierania i niedopasowanymi wyborami dysz. Czy to surowe? Tak. Czy prawdziwe? Również tak.
W praktyce “programowanie” zwykle oznacza robienie tego wszystkiego:
- Zaimportuj centroid + BOM (i upewnij się, że obroty mają sens)
- Mapowanie śladów CAD do biblioteki pakietów urządzenia (wysokość, rozmiar korpusu, reguły pin-1/orientacja)
- Zdefiniuj elementy kluczowe i pochodzenie zarządu (i wybierz jedną prawdę, z którą będziesz żyć).
- Zbuduj konfigurację podajnika (mapowanie banku podajnika, przypisanie pasów ruchu, alternatywy, połączenia).
- Nauczanie widzenia (sprawdzanie polaryzacji, progi oświetlenia, odrzucenia)
- Symulacja / suchy przebieg / ulepszenie pierwszego artykułu (ponieważ pierwszy przebieg nigdy nie jest czysty)
Jeśli chcesz ograniczyć liczbę niespodzianek, postaw na wsparcie ze strony dostawcy, który faktycznie odpowiada na brzydkie pytania, a nie tylko na te łatwe. Dlatego właśnie zespołom zależy na szkolenia i wsparcie posprzedażowe dla linii SMT a nie tylko specyfikacje maszyny.

Platformy oprogramowania: jedna maszyna, trzy warstwy oprogramowania (które nie zawsze się ze sobą zgadzają)
To właśnie tutaj ludzie są zdezorientowani. Myślą, że istnieje “oprogramowanie”. Tak nie jest.
Zazwyczaj mamy do czynienia z trzema warstwami:
- Oprogramowanie natywne dla maszyn Jest to środowisko OEM, w którym tworzy się program rozmieszczania, ustawia wizję, przypisuje dysze i definiuje podajniki. Jest to “ostatnia mila”, która dotyka ruchu i kamer.
- Programowanie offline / symulacja linii Jest to miejsce, w którym próbujesz tworzyć i weryfikować zadania bez zatrzymywania produkcji. Programowanie offline może uratować życie w zakładach o wysokim miksie... lub przynieść straty, jeśli biblioteki nie są zablokowane.
- Integracja fabryki/linii produkcyjnej (MES, identyfikowalność, SPC, kontrola zadań) Ta warstwa śledzi, co zostało uruchomione, kiedy zostało uruchomione i czy pasowało do trasy. To tutaj mieszka Twój zespół QA. Jest to również miejsce, w którym “małe błędy danych” stają się “problemami audytu”.”
Nie zgaduję tutaj co do trendu makro: globalne fabryki z roku na rok są coraz bardziej zautomatyzowane - odnotował to raport IFR. 4 281 585 robotów przemysłowych działających w fabrykach w 2023 roku (wzrost o 10%), z 541 302 jednostek zainstalowanych w 2023 r.. To nie jest rozwój hobby. To firmy stawiające karierę na produkcję kontrolowaną przez oprogramowanie. (IFR Międzynarodowa Federacja Robotyki)
Krzywa uczenia się: kosztem nie jest czas spędzony na ekranie, ale czas spędzony na linii.
Krótkie zdanie. Ludzie tego nie doceniają.
Oto część, której menedżerowie nie lubią słyszeć: krzywa uczenia się to nie “jak szybko ktoś uczy się interfejsu użytkownika”. Chodzi o to, ile czasu zajmuje im przestanie powodować przestoje.
A presja na siłę roboczą rośnie, a nie rośnie. Raport Deloitte + Manufacturing Institute z 2024 r. szacuje, że 3,8 miliona miejsc pracy w przemyśle wytwórczym mogą być potrzebne w latach 2024-2033, oraz około połowa (1,9 miliona) mogą pozostać niewypełnione, jeśli umiejętności i luki kandydatów nie ulegną poprawie. Jeśli pracujesz w branży SMT, odczuwasz to w postaci wolniejszego wzrostu i mniejszej siły roboczej.
Jak więc wygląda krzywa uczenia się w prawdziwym życiu?
- Faza 1 (pierwsze zwycięstwa): “Mogę załadować zadanie i umieścić części”.”
- Faza 2 (pierwszy ból): Mapowanie podajników, odrzucanie wizji, pułapki polaryzacji i “dlaczego to 0402 jest tombstoningiem?”.”
- Faza 3 (rzeczywiste kompetencje): stabilne biblioteki, powtarzalne konfiguracje, kontrolowane alternatywy, mniej poprawek wprowadzanych wyłącznie przez człowieka
- Faza 4 (dla dorosłych): optymalizacja, strategia przezbrajania, haki SPC i uczynienie linii przewidywalną
Jeśli budujesz nową linię (lub odbudowujesz zaufanie do starej), nie traktuj oprogramowania jako zadania pobocznego. Powiąż je z pełnym planem linii - drukarką, SPI, montażem, AOI, reflow - ponieważ decyzje programistyczne wpływają na wszystko. Taka jest logika stojąca za Rozwiązania linii SMT pod klucz zamiast kupować wyspy sprzętu.

Import z CAD do PCB: gdzie “śmieci na wejściu” stają się drogie na wyjściu
To jest cichy zabójca: Import CAD do PCB (Gerber/Centroid) nie tylko “ładuje dane”. Ustala zasady, których maszyna będzie przestrzegać z pełną prędkością.
Czysty import zapewnia:
- prawidłowe obroty (0/90/180/270 zgodne z rzeczywistością)
- spójne pochodzenie (punkt odniesienia płyty, który pozostaje stabilny we wszystkich obrotach)
- nazewnictwo footprintów mapujące na pakiety biblioteczne
- informacje o polaryzacji, które nie znikają podczas eksportu
Nieuporządkowany import zapewnia:
- części lustrzane, które przeszły test przed-AOI, ale nie przeszły testu w obwodzie
- niewłaściwe wysokości komponentów, które powodują uderzenia głową lub złe wybieranie
- “wiedza plemienna operatora” zastępująca kontrolę procesu
Chcesz zobaczyć, jak głęboko to sięga? Prace naukowe nad kontrolą procesu SMT podkreślają, w jaki sposób decyzje o rozmieszczeniu mogą uwzględniać dane z inspekcji - jeden z artykułów opisuje adaptacyjne podejścia, które wykorzystują Dane SPI do aktualizacji pliku CAD mountera, i omawia strategie rozmieszczania, które reagują na przesunięcia pasty lutowniczej (przytaczają nawet wartości progowe, takie jak 20 µm w podejściu opartym na regułach). To nie jest “click-next”. To inżynieria produkcji ukryta w “oprogramowaniu”.”
Praktyczne porównanie: wybierz platformę według trybu awarii, a nie marketingu
| Typ platformy | W czym jest dobry | Gdzie cię pali | Najlepsze dopasowanie |
|---|---|---|---|
| Oprogramowanie natywne dla maszyn (OEM) | Bezpośrednia kontrola nad podajnikami, dyszami, wizją, elementami referencyjnymi | Zadłużenie biblioteki jest wyświetlane jako “losowe” usterki | Każdy sklep (to nieuniknione) |
| Programowanie / symulacja offline | Tworzenie miejsc pracy bez zatrzymywania linii; teoretycznie szybszy NPI | Śmieciowy CAD + słabe biblioteki = niekończące się przeróbki | Wysoka mieszanka, częste ECO |
| Integracja z linią/MES | Identyfikowalność, kontrola receptur, ścieżki audytu | Zła dyscyplina staje się udokumentowanym chaosem | Produkty regulowane, duże zespoły |
| “Arkusz kalkulacyjny + wiedza plemienna” (tak, to platforma) | Szybkie hacki, gdy jesteś zdesperowany | Niepowtarzalne konfiguracje, delikatny personel | Tylko jako tymczasowa kula |
W przypadku prototypów lub małych partii, przepływ pracy oprogramowania ma jeszcze większe znaczenie, ponieważ nie ma objętości, aby “uśrednić” błędy. Spójrz na prototypowe i małoseryjne konfiguracje linii SMT i zaprojektować proces programowania pod kątem szybkich i bezpiecznych zmian.
Jeśli pracujesz w dużych ilościach, zależy Ci na stabilności i dostrajaniu przepustowości - inny ból, ta sama przyczyna: jakość oprogramowania. Dlatego szybkie linie do produkcji masowej obsesję na punkcie zablokowanych bibliotek i kontrolowanych zwolnień zadań.

Najczęściej zadawane pytania
Jak zaprogramować maszynę typu pick and place?
Programowanie maszyny typu pick-and-place to proces przekształcania danych CAD/BOM w zweryfikowane zadanie umieszczania poprzez mapowanie footprintów do biblioteki komponentów, definiowanie punktów bazowych płyty i punktów odniesienia, przypisywanie podajników i dysz, dostrajanie reguł wizyjnych oraz sprawdzanie poprawności umieszczania za pomocą symulacji i kontroli pierwszego elementu. Następnie należy wykonać tę szybką listę kontrolną:
- Weryfikacja obrotów za pomocą zdjęcia “złotej tablicy”
- Wysokość blokady i zasady polaryzacji
- Zbuduj plan podawania, który przetrwa zmiany.
- Uruchom powolny cykl suszenia przed osiągnięciem pełnej prędkości
Czym jest oprogramowanie do maszyn typu pick and place?
Oprogramowanie do maszyn typu pick and place to łańcuch narzędzi OEM (a czasem na poziomie linii produkcyjnej), który importuje dane projektowe PCB, zarządza bibliotekami komponentów, tworzy programy rozmieszczania, konfiguruje podajniki/dysze/wizję i kontroluje wykonywanie zadań, rejestrując parametry produkcji i wyniki w celu zapewnienia identyfikowalności i kontroli jakości. Jeśli wydaje się to “proste”, prawdopodobnie nie widzisz ukrytej pracy: bibliotek, progów wizyjnych i dyscypliny konfiguracji.
Czym jest programowanie offline dla maszyn typu pick and place?
Programowanie offline dla maszyn typu pick-and-place to proces tworzenia, walidacji i optymalizacji zadań umieszczania poza linią produkcyjną przy użyciu zaimportowanych danych CAD/BOM, symulacji i reguł bibliotecznych, dzięki czemu można skrócić przestoje linii i przyspieszyć NPI, zachowując spójność programów na różnych zmianach i w różnych lokalizacjach. Działa to dobrze tylko wtedy, gdy biblioteki są czyste, a reguły importu ustandaryzowane.
Jakie pliki muszę zaimportować (Gerber/Centroid), aby utworzyć program rozmieszczania?
Aby utworzyć program umieszczania, zazwyczaj importuje się plik centroid/XY (refdes, X/Y, obrót, bok), BOM (MPN, alternatywy, uwagi do opakowania) i Gerbers dla wizualnego odniesienia i kontroli poprawności; niektóre przepływy pracy wykorzystują również bogatsze pakiety danych produkcyjnych, jeśli są dostępne, aby ograniczyć ręczne mapowanie. Minimalny realny zestaw: centroid + BOM + sposób potwierdzenia biegunowości/orientacji.
Jak stroma jest krzywa uczenia maszynowego typu "wybierz i umieść"?
Krzywa uczenia się maszyn typu pick-and-place to czas potrzebny technikowi lub inżynierowi na przejście od “uruchomienia zadania” do “uzyskania przewidywalnych wyników”, co obejmuje opanowanie importu CAD, higieny biblioteki, strategii podajnika, dostrajania wizji, walidacji pierwszego elementu i rozwiązywania problemów w interakcjach SPI/AOI/reflow pod rzeczywistą presją produkcyjną. Jeśli liczba pracowników jest niewielka, formalne szkolenie przewyższa metodę prób i błędów.
Jakie jest najlepsze oprogramowanie dla mojego sklepu?
Najlepszym oprogramowaniem do maszyn typu pick-and-place jest platforma, która pasuje do Twojego asortymentu produkcji i ryzyka awarii: zespoły o wysokim miksie potrzebują silnych przepływów pracy importu i bibliotek oraz przygotowania offline, podczas gdy zespoły o dużej objętości potrzebują ścisłej kontroli zadań, zablokowanych bibliotek i integracji, która zapobiega przekształcaniu się “kreatywnych” edycji linii w trwałe defekty. Prosta zasada: wybieraj w oparciu o powtarzalność, a nie ładność interfejsu użytkownika.
Wnioski
Jeśli wybierasz między platformami - lub próbujesz zmniejszyć krzywą uczenia się bez spędzania tygodni w kolejce - zacznij od swojego przepływu pracy, a nie od broszury.
Przeczytaj nasze Obietnica serwisu dla sprzętu SMT i wsparcia, Następnie porozmawiaj z człowiekiem, który jest skłonny dyskutować o bibliotekach, podajnikach i imporcie. Skontaktuj się z naszym zespołem tutaj.



